Saturday Feb 27, 2016 #

2 PM

Running warm up/down 21:00 [3] 3.75 km (5:36 / km)
shoes: Asics Gel Fuji Trabuco

3 PM

Running 45:26 [3] 12.7 km (3:35 / km)
shoes: Asics Hyper LD#2

English Nationalism. Adding some depth, if not particular quality, to the Highgate team which had hopes of team glory. We came up frustratingly just short of a medal (10pts from bronze, 27 from silver). No one was getting near Morpeth today - 6 in the first 40.
My own run was as good as I could have hoped for given recent disrupted training, aiming for top 60, set off easy and work through from 100th on the first lap to 57th by the finish. The course was brilliantly tough, with hills, claggy mud, rough ground and very little fast running which I think has flattered me a bit - there are a good number of respectable names behind me that I wouldn't have beaten on a easier course. Good battle with Rob Little through the middle of the race too.
